From 12 August ΠΝΕΥΜΑ PNEVMA will open at the Stavrakas Mansion.
Situated on Patmos, a remote Greek island 8 hours from Athens, the exhibition presents a series of paintings depicting the Dodecanese and surrounding sea, many selected from Norman Hyams’ studio in Shepherds Bush and previously unseen.
Save for the repeated silhouette of a diver, perhaps a self-portrait, the sea and the islands are the sole subjects of the exhibition. Painting on a range of materials available to him: dried paint palettes, fruit crates, sponges and plates, a number of the works present as halfway between object and painting, the rough surfaces mimicking the rugged landscape and changeable sea.
